Field Maple (Acer campestre) bare root saplings, supplied at 40–60cm, deliver fast growth for robust, stock-proof, and wildlife-friendly UK hedges.

Product Details

  • Species: Acer campestre (Field Maple)
  • Supplied Size: 40–60cm bare root
  • Growth Rate: 30–60cm per year
  • Soil Suitability: Tolerates most soils, including shallow limestone and neutral pH
  • Position: Full sun or partial shade
  • Pruning: Tolerates hard pruning for hedge formation

Key Benefits

  • Fast-establishing, stock-proof field boundaries
  • Native UK species supporting pollinators and birds
  • Cream-yellow autumn foliage for seasonal interest

FAQs

  • What is the best fast-growing hedge plant for wildlife-friendly UK gardens?
    Field maple saplings are among the top native hedging plants, offering rapid growth, stock-proof characteristics, and significant wildlife value—including pollen and nectar for insects and habitat for birds.
  • Are bare root field maple saplings suitable for limestone soils?
    Yes, Acer campestre tolerates shallow limestone and diverse soil types, provided drainage is adequate.
  • How does field maple compare to hornbeam or hawthorn for boundaries?
    Field maple grows quickly like hornbeam but offers distinct autumn colour; it is less thorny than hawthorn, making maintenance easier.
  • Will these 40–60cm saplings provide stock-proof coverage in one year?
    With a 30–60cm annual growth rate, dense, stock-proof coverage is achievable within 2–3 years under optimal conditions.
  • Does field maple support native biodiversity and autumn colour?
    Yes, it provides cream-yellow leaf colour in autumn and habitat for a broad range of UK wildlife.

Planting and care

This is a bare-root plant, supplied dormant between November and March. Plant within a few days of arrival for best results, keeping the roots moist and out of direct sun until they go in the ground. Standard spacing is 3 plants per metre, or 5 per metre for a denser, faster screen.
